Dickman, Michael David was born on June 30, 1940 in Pittsburgh. Son of Avrom I.and Harriet T. (Trasin) Dickman.

Master of Science, U. Oregon, 1965. Doctor of Philosophy, U. British Columbia, 1968. Thord-Gray postdoctoral fellow U. Uppsala, Sweden, 1968-1969.
Assistant professor biological science U. Ottawa, Ontario, Canada, 1969-1974;professor biological science Brock University, Saint Catharines, Ontario, 1974-1993.
Professor, chair botany U. Hong Kong, 1993-1995, chair, professor ecotoxicology, 1995, member senate, 1993. Director pollution abatement program Ottawa-Carleton Municipality, 1972-1974.
Fellow Swire Institute Marine Sciences, Hong Kong, 1994.

Member Public advising committee Niagara River Remedial Action Plan, 1989-1993. Member Society Canada Limnologists (president 1983-1985), Canada Environmental Law Association (board directors 1980-1982), International Society Limnologists, International Association Greek Lakes Research (technical advising committee 1985-1989, appointed Ontario environmental appeal board 1990-1994).
Married Daryl Ann Dubpernell, August 11, 1962. Children: Sven Doctorate., Timothy A. Bachelor, University of California.
